What is a fly in fly out (FIFO) job in Australia?

Fly In Fly Out (FIFO) jobs in Australia refer to positions where employees are flown to remote work sites, such as mines or oil rigs, for a set period before returning home during their rostered time off. This arrangement is common in industries like mining, oil and gas, and construction, especially in regions where daily commuting isn't practical. FIFO workers typically work long shifts for several days or weeks at a time, followed by an equal or longer period of rest at home. This setup allows companies to staff remote locations efficiently while enabling employees to live in urban or regional centers.

What are some common challenges faced by fly in fly out (FIFO) workers in Australia, and how can they be managed?

FIFO workers in Australia often experience challenges such as long periods away from family, adjusting to shift work, and coping with the isolation of remote sites. To manage these challenges, many companies offer support services, such as counseling, recreational facilities, and communication tools to stay in touch with loved ones. Building a strong support network among colleagues and maintaining a consistent routine while on site can also help workers maintain their well-being and job satisfaction.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a fly in fly out (FIFO) worker in Australia,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Fly In Fly Out (FIFO) worker in Australia, you need relevant trade or industry qualifications, safety training (such as White Card or mining inductions), and physical fitness. Familiarity with site-specific equipment, safety protocols, and systems like mine site management software is generally required. Strong resilience, adaptability, and communication skills help workers cope with remote environments and long shifts. These abilities ensure safety, productivity, and well-being in demanding and isolated work conditions.

How much do fly-in fly-out jobs pay in Australia?

Fly-in fly-out (FIFO) jobs in Australia typically pay between AUD 100,000 and AUD 200,000 annually, depending on the industry, role, experience, and location. Skilled trades, mining, and construction positions tend to offer higher wages, often with additional allowances for remote work and shift schedules.
